Say no more! Pinoy Music Jam 2018 brings OPM to our fellow OFWs right at Dubai!
OPM is definitely at large right now and OFWs are missing out a lot of fun. But just this November 15 and 16, Pinoy Music Jam 2018 brought OFWs in Dubai back home with their amazing concert!
The 2-day concert rocked the halls of the Dubai World Trade Centre with amazing OPM. It was the biggest Filipino music event in Dubai. Al Tayya Films, event producer of Pinoy Music Jam, brought 10 big artists in the OPM local scene to perform for more than 20,000 Filipino music lovers.

Other bands and music icons
Aside from the four bands above, Parokya Ni Edgar was also there. They were one of the most-awaited performers of the event. They surely missed the classic rock music we’ve known and grown with. Along with PNE, Hale and Sandwich brought the audience back home with their music that everyone has loved throughout the years.
Kyla, the “Queen of RNB” serenaded the whole exhibition hall with Angeline Quinto, “the Queen of Themed Songs”. Filipinos who weren’t able to watch a lot of teleseryes in Dubai bather in teleserye OSTs and RNB music. Their sweet, angelic voices flooded the whole venue while everyone swayed together with them. Indeed, it was a magical performance. On the other hand, K Brosas brought good music and good laughs as well.
